Course structure

• Introduction to Green Space Simulation and Design Principles
• Advanced 3D Modeling and Rendering Techniques for Landscapes
• Sustainable Practices in Green Space Planning and Simulation
• Integration of GIS and Remote Sensing in Environmental Simulation
• Climate-Resilient Design and Simulation for Urban Green Spaces
• Simulation Tools and Software for Ecosystem Analysis
• Stakeholder Engagement and Collaborative Design in Green Space Projects
• Case Studies and Best Practices in Green Space Simulation
• Data Visualization and Reporting for Environmental Impact Assessments
• Ethical and Legal Considerations in Green Space Simulation Projects
